Hey everyone
I’ve had my 6 speed JL for about 10 months and have put 6k miles on it so far (bought brand new) and have had an off and on problem with shifting into first gear. This mainly happens if i’m at a slight roll coming to a stop sign/light and need to throw it back into first quickly to get going again. The best way I can describe it is it doesn’t seem to seat into the gear all the way and slips out. I can feel the shifter give me some good resistance and end up having to throw it back into neutral and go back and forth a couple times until it decides to smoothly enter first. If anyone else has this problem or knows of any solutions, I’d appreciate it.
